NT/RBRC hybrid seminar

"Towards a Nonperturbative Construction of the S-Matrix"

Presented by Matthew Walters, EPFL

Friday, October 28, 2022, 11:00 am — Hybrid: Building 510, Large Seminar Room

Abstract: I will present a nonperturbative recipe for directly computing the S-matrix in strongly-coupled QFTs. The method makes use of spectral data obtained in a Hamiltonian framework and can be applied to a wide range of theories, including potentially QCD. After discussing the general approach, I will demonstrate its application to the specific example of the 2+1d O(N) model at large N, using energy eigenstates computed with Hamiltonian truncation to reproduce the full 2-to-2 scattering amplitude for arbitrary (complex) center-of-mass energy. I will also discuss many avenues for future applications and generalizations.
